I approve this game mode! Sadly, I think we are at the moment better off with using the Historical game mod and community which looks cool btw).
You could change the damage system that modules take very long to repair (and can't get into mint shape at all), so no repair kit. Some modules shouldn't be repairable at all, so if you bust out an engine or the turret ring, you have to work your way around that. The same with crew deaths. If the gunner is dead, you can't shoot, only if the commander takes his place. There should be a feature which encourages you to "bail-out" though. Often the tank crew bailed because they didn't see any use in staying in that damaged piece of metal any more. So if you "bail out" in this game mode, your tank is effectively out of order, but you don't pay as much repair costs and your crew (at least the surviving members) get normal XP. That would make bail.out a constant gamble, either staying in the tank and blasting away with the remaining crew members or bailing out and save credits and xp for the crew.

KleinerTiger, on 19 December 2011 - 05:06 PM, said:
I wish you could select between "normal" and "hardcore" game modes, where the latter would be different from the normal mode in features such as the following:
- no HUD markers for enemy tanks. Either you see the tank with your own eyes or you don't. Better check your minimap more often.
- also, you wouldn't get any tank ID. If you can't tell apart a T29 from an IS-3... tough luck I guess.
- and for that matter, no way of telling how many HP the enemy tank has left, other than the visible holes from shots, smoke etc.
- in return, longer max view range would be great, and reworked camo system that's not just binary "visible/invisible".
- no ultra-precise rangefinding, but maybe more like raw estimates depending on your crew's skill. Would of course be especially interesting if you really had to choose the proper scope for your shot.
- not sure what to do with the "red frame" you normally get to indicate a clear shot... well, there's room for discussion.
- also, Artillery mode should not be such an all-seeing Eye of God... not sure how to implement this, however.
Of course, battles would be purely within one mode, not mixing "normal" and "realistic" players into the same battle. By ticking the "realistic" box you'd only get into battles with other players who also chose this mode.
Who else would be interested in such a game mode? Knowing myself and my preferences from other games, I'd probably play only ever in "realistic" mode if it was offered.

I like the idea to have a second mode more pointed to simulation... but I'm afraid they will never implement it... WG is also building up on Warplanes and Battleships... all must be the same style of course.
Anyway, I would like the game with these features:
- no spotting or silhouette: you either see the enemy or not. This puts a HUGE accent on tactics. I can spot an enemy, but I don't attack: I call my team mates instead and mark on map where it is.
- when somebody spots a tank, he can place a marker on the map that will be seen by people in radio range. Marker will stay until the tank is seen by someone.
- no tank ID of course: you see what you see.
- no HP but a change to the damage system to make the tank less useful: more easy to damage modules, slow down the tank, reduce gun precision, slow down turret rotation, make tracks go at different speed and such stuff.
- distance of target rounded to 20 meters.
- gunshot power decided by the player.
- about arty, easy: you have the markers on the map. However, I'd give more power to arty because they wouldn't even see the tank, only the marker. There should also be more splash damage probably.
The game would become immensely more tactical and matches would last I think 30 minutes... but with more randomness (due to noobness as usual).
This would be a dream of a game IMO... I don't think I'll ever see it.
But I know there are other devs doing similar stuff to WoT and WoWP and WoWS. Hope they'll point more to simulation when WG is blasting into the arcade gamestyle.
